In this workshop, Join local artist Emily Taylor for a 5-day exploration into the world of drawing. Drawing is a basic human activity, drawing from observation is a learned skill, and humans have been drawing throughout time. Children’s drawings, master drawings, abstract and contemporary drawings - the field is vast. Participants will have fun exploring separately and then combining various elements of drawing such as line, shape, and value, as well as principles of composition such as balance, variety, unity, space, and movement. Because the field of drawing encompasses so much, the workshop will explore different topics, approaches and media, and play drawing games and fun experiments. Participants will look at drawings produced in class as well as examples of drawings over time. Participants will be equipped to find further information and practice exercises after the workshop, on topics of particular interest to them.
